ICE labeled 1,300 arrests during Operation Metro Surge as 'collateral' • Minnesota Reformer On the morning of Feb. 13, a 52-year-old man from Ecuador was in a car with four people when the driver noticed they were being followed by a white van and pulled over into an elementary school parkin...

ICE's labeling of arrests as either “targeted” or “collateral" offers new insight into how many people were not the intended target of immigration enforcement during Operation Metro Surge but were nonetheless caught in the Trump administration’s mass deportation dragnet.

An interesting divide among #Wisconsin republicans on cannabis/hemp. Some offer differing visions of how to regulate #hemp, others want a ban. Some want legalized medicinal #cannabis, but in a restrictive way because others in their party won't budge on ending prohibition.
